  "account": "Munich - The German insurance giant Allianz is reportedly considering a potential £5 billion (about €5.8 billion) takeover of the British breakdown service AA, according to a media report. The Munich-based company is part of a select group of interested parties that have been discussing the matter with AA's consultants, Sky News reported on Saturday, citing sources. Another potential bidder is the financial investor EQT. The companies involved did not comment on the matter. Allianz, founded in 1905, is comparable to the German AA and has a similar structure. The current owners of the British AA, several financial investors, are reportedly pursuing a dual-track strategy almost throughout the entire year, with a possible sale to the London stock exchange as an alternative to a takeover. Financial Times had previously reported in the previous year that the British breakdown service was seeking a £5 billion sale and was looking for buyers.",
